[Tiptoi] ttmp32gme: Platformunabhängiges Tool zum erzeugen von gme Dateien aus mp3s

Till Korten korten at mpi-cbg.de
Sa Jan 14 21:55:24 CET 2017


Hallo Andreas,

ich erinnere mich vage, dass Du mal Probleme beim Ausdrucken mit 
Chrome/Safari (Webkit) hattest, weil die oid Skalierung nicht stimmte.

Ich hatte ähnliche Probleme und habe das bei mir in den Griff bekommen, 
indem ich dem äußersten <diff> container eine feste Breite von 1044 
Pixeln gegeben habe. Außerdem habe ich mit @page im css die Seitengröße 
und die print pargins eingestellt.

Dadurch hat der Container genau auf die Seite gepasst und ich konnte 
überall eine Skalierung von 56.692845103 pixel/cm verwenden. Der krumme 
Wert ist ein bischen blöd und liesse sich sicherlich vermeiden, indem 
man die Breite vom Container noch etwas anpasst, sodass da ein runderer 
Wert rauskommt. Ich habe allerdings erst spät herausgefunden, wie das 
mit der Skalierung zwischen Pixeln und Druck funktioniert und da stand 
das sonstige Layout schon und ich hatte dann keine Lust mehr das nochmal 
umzuwerfen. Ich hatte ursprünglich einfach per trial und error (als pdf 
ausdrucken, im illustrator öffnen und Größe messen) den 
Skalierungsfaktor herausgefunden. Jedenfalls kommt man bei einer 
Einstellung von 24 mm im tttool png Dateien, die 24.384 mm breit sind 
und wenn ich im css den Bildern eine Breite von 138 px gebe, werden die 
bei Chromium mit einer Breite von 24.388 mm gerendert und bei Firefox 
mit einer Breite von 24.269 mm. Für meinen Drucker war der Fehler 
jedenfalls klein genug.

Ich habe Dir mal die entsprechende CSS Datei angehängt. evtl. hilft Dir 
das ja auch weiter.

Du hattest auch mal erwähnt, dass du oids im svg Format verwendest. Wie 
erstellst Du die?

LG

Till


On 12.01.2017 05:11, Andreas Grimme wrote:
>
> Hallo Till,
>
> ich hab’s gleich ausprobiert – funktioniert fantastisch. Das UI und 
> der platformunabhängige Ansatz gefallen mir sehr gut. Ich werde in der 
> ttaudio readme auf ttmp32gme verlinken.
>
> Vielen Dank und viele Grüße,
>
> Andreas
>
> *From:*tiptoi [mailto:tiptoi-bounces at lists.nomeata.de] *On Behalf Of 
> *Till Korten
> *Sent:* Mittwoch, 11. Januar 2017 16:54
> *To:* Die Mailingliste für Tiptoi-Bastler <tiptoi at lists.nomeata.de>
> *Subject:* [Tiptoi] ttmp32gme: Platformunabhängiges Tool zum erzeugen 
> von gme Dateien aus mp3s
>
> Hallo und noch ein gesundes neues Jahr,
>
> Da ich ttaudio wegen eines fehlenden windows Rechners nicht nutzen 
> kann, habe ich über die Feiertage eine platformunabhängige Lösung in 
> perl geschrieben, die auf tttool aufbaut (zugegeben, eine windows vm 
> aufzusetzen wäre schneller gewesen ;-) ):
>
> https://github.com/thawn/ttmp32gme
>
> Auszug aus der Beschreibung auf Github:
>
>
>     Features
>
>   * convert music/audiobook albums from mp3 to gme format playable
>     with the tiptoi pen usingtttool <http://tttool.entropia.de/>.
>   * automatic generation of control sheets that allow to control
>     playback of music/audiobook.
>   * flexible print layouts for various applications (see below).
>   * automatic readout of id3 tags to get album and track info
>     (including embedded cover images).
>   * add cover images for nicer print layout.
>   * copy gme files to tiptoi if tiptoi is connected.
>
>
>     Installation
>
>   * Mac/Win: download the executables from the
>     (https://github.com/thawn/ttmp32gme/releases)[releases
>     <https://github.com/thawn/ttmp32gme/releases%29%5Breleases>page].
>     Put them somewhere and run them. Open localhost:10020 with a
>     browser of your choice (except Internet Explorer). Printing was
>     tested to work with Chrome and Firefox.
>   * linux: run the perl sources (see below)
>
> Ich hoffe es hilft vor allem den mac und linux Nutzern unter Euch.
>
> Viele Grüße
>
> Till
>
>
>

-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<https://lists.nomeata.de/pipermail/tiptoi/attachments/20170114/5878b1d6/attachment.htm>
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: print.css
Dateityp    : text/css
Dateigröße  : 1597 bytes
Beschreibung: nicht verfügbar
URL         : <https://lists.nomeata.de/pipermail/tiptoi/attachments/20170114/5878b1d6/attachment.css>
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: korten.vcf
Dateityp    : text/x-vcard
Dateigröße  : 230 bytes
Beschreibung: nicht verfügbar
URL         : <https://lists.nomeata.de/pipermail/tiptoi/attachments/20170114/5878b1d6/attachment.vcf>


Mehr Informationen über die Mailingliste tiptoi